Job Description

You will work closely with all members of the Research Delivery Team, performing all aspects of administrative duties related to clinical trial delivery.

You will work according to Good Clinical Practice (GCP), standard operating procedures (SOPs) and trust policies.

Main duties

We are looking for a motivated and effective clinical trials administrator with a ‘can do’ attitude and an eye for detail. You should be organized, able to demonstrate initiative and be able to priorities effectively.

This will be a rewarding post, adding value to the working practices of this nationally recognized team who offer research opportunities to patients with complex medical conditions.


Required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ities
  • Knowledge and relevant experience equivalent to NVQ Level 3
  • ECDL or equivalent
  • First level degree
  • IT literate, including ability to demonstrate Microsoft Office and internet skills, with an aptitude for developing IT systems to record and retrieve clinical trials data
  • Effective communication and interpersonal skills
  • Ability to manage and priorities own workload with minimal supervision and to strict timescales
  • Data entry experience with methodical approach and attention to detail
  • Good comprehension skills
  • Set up and manage documentation systems
  • Ability to pick up new ideas quickly
  • Displays sensitivity to others and respects confidentiality
  • Understanding of data protection and Caldicott Guidelines
  • Experience of working autonomously and as part of a Team.
  • General administration experience
  • Maintain professional development
  • Positive, enthusiastic and committed
  • Supportive to colleagues
  • Confident and self-motivated
  • Demonstrates flexibility in working hours, ability to move between sites
  • Experience of working in a clinical environment.
  • Relevant experience of research.
  • Some knowledge of the healthcare environment
